As nouns, President Ford and Ford are synonyms defined as:
  • President Ford and Ford: 38th President of the United States; appointed vice president and succeeded Nixon when Nixon resigned (1913-2006)
Other synonyms of President Ford include Gerald Ford, Gerald R. Ford, Gerald Rudolph Ford.
